1986 Citroen GSA vs. 1994 Seat Toledo
To start off, 1994 Seat Toledo is newer by 8 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1986 Citroen GSA.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1986 Citroen GSA would be higher. At 1,594 cc (4 cylinders), 1994 Seat Toledo is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1994 Seat Toledo (74 HP) has 18 more horse power than 1986 Citroen GSA. (56 HP) In normal driving conditions, 1994 Seat Toledo should accelerate faster than 1986 Citroen GSA.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1994 Seat Toledo weights approximately 135 kg more than 1986 Citroen GSA.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control.
Compare all specifications:
1986 Citroen GSA | 1994 Seat Toledo | |
Make | Citroen | Seat |
Model | GSA | Toledo |
Year Released | 1986 | 1994 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1127 cc | 1594 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 56 HP | 74 HP |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Front | Front |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Vehicle Weight | 925 kg | 1060 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4130 mm | 4330 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1640 mm | 1670 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1360 mm | 1430 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2560 mm | 2480 mm |
